BetConstruct to provide virtual sports under UKGC licence

BetConstruct got a green light from UK Gambling Commission to provide facilities for betting on virtual events.

BetConstruct has earned approval from UKGC to provide facilities for betting on virtual events.

The online gaming solutions provider said in a statement on Friday: "While real-life sports betting is in the limelight, virtuals are finding ways of becoming top revenue generators. Good UX features, a wide range of bet types and a wide choice of games provide an exciting and engaging gameplay. And now BetConstruct is ready to deliver such product under the licence of the UK Gambling Commission. This licence allows to forge important partnerships with third-party content providers and deliver virtual sports through our platform," stated the company.

“The approval from UKGC to offer betting on virtual events is another step forward for enlarging the portfolio for our UK customers. This license is also a good opportunity for us to strengthen the ongoing partnerships with our suppliers, and engage in new ones.” comments Karine Kocharyan, Head of Licensing and Certification at BetConstruct.
